That annoying cough keeping you up at night? It’s actually your body’s way of sending you a message. Coughing is your body’s way to clear an irritant from your throat, airway and lungs, but the type of cough you have can tell you what’s really going on—and whether you need treatment.
If you’ve ever felt like your face is about to explode from pressure, you’ve probably dealt with a sinus infection. Sinusitis is an inflammation or swelling of the tissue lining your sinuses, and it’s one of the most common reasons people seek medical care during fall and winter months.

While Delaware isn’t known for having dangerous wildlife, the state is home to two venomous snake species that pose real threats to hikers, gardeners, and outdoor enthusiasts. Knowing how to respond to a snake bite could mean the difference between a medical emergency and a life-threatening situation.
